Overview We are a leading steel fabrication and construction company dedicated to excellence, safety, and customer satisfaction. The Journeyman I will perform steel erection, fabrication, and installation, including structural steel assembly, welding, and rigging. This position offers an excellent opportunity for individuals with strong technical skills and a commitment to safety and quality to advance their career in the construction industry.
Key Responsibilities
Structural Steel Erection:
Assist with layout, assembly, and installation of structural steel components (beams, columns, trusses) according to project plans and specifications.
Use hand and power tools, welding equipment, and rigging gear to position and secure steel elements, ensuring proper alignment and fit.
Welding and Fabrication:
Perform welding and cutting operations (stick, MIG, oxyacetylene) to fabricate and repair steel components.
Interpret welding symbols, blueprints, and shop drawings to ensure accuracy and quality.
Rigging and Hoisting:
Assist with rigging and hoisting operations to lift and position steel components using cranes, hoists, and rigging equipment following safety procedures.
Inspect rigging equipment and hardware for wear or damage and report issues to supervisor.
Safety Compliance:
Adhere to all safety regulations, policies, and procedures, and promote a culture of safety awareness.
Participate in safety meetings, toolbox talks, and training sessions; report hazards or incidents immediately.
Quality Assurance:
Perform visual inspections to check fit, alignment, and weld quality; make adjustments or repairs as needed.
Assist with quality control inspections and testing to meet project specifications and industry standards.
Team Collaboration:
Work collaboratively with crew members, subcontractors, and project stakeholders to ensure efficient completion of tasks.
Communicate effectively with supervisors, foremen, and project managers to provide updates on progress and issues.
